How far is the property from Hobart’s city centre?
Berriedale lies about 15 km (≈9 mi) north of Hobart’s central business district, placing the home within a short commuter distance.
Which major cultural destination is nearest to the property?
The internationally acclaimed Museum of Old and New Art (MONA) is just around 0.6 km away, making it an easy walk or quick drive from the house.
What natural water features are close to 4 Beaujolais Court?
The property is near the Derwent River, with Berriedale Bay and Derwent Haven both within roughly 0.6‑0.8 km, offering scenic waterfront views.
Which main road provides easy access for commuters?
The Brooker Highway runs through Berriedale, linking the suburb directly to northern Hobart, the city centre, and further destinations such as Bridgewater and Brighton.
What public transport options serve the area?
Metro Tasmania operates regular bus services along the highway, connecting residents to nearby suburbs including Glenorchy, Claremont and Hobart.
What utilities and connectivity are available to residents?
Water, waste and sewerage are managed by TasWater, electricity by TasNetworks, and most homes have access to high‑speed NBN internet via fibre‑to‑the‑node or fibre‑to‑the‑premises.
